Etymology[edit]

From sneachta (snow) +‎ -ach (adjectival suffix).

Adjective[edit]

sneachtach (genitive singular masculine sneachtaigh, genitive singular feminine sneachtaí, plural sneachtacha, comparative sneachtaí)

  1. Synonym of sneachtúil (snowy)
